Why Design Matters
Too often, analytical techniques are applied reactively—samples are run first, questions come second, and interpretation gets murky. With XAFS, that can be a second-best approach..
Because XAFS measures fine structure variations at the atomic level, the experiment must be constructed from the outset to resolve specific features. Without the right references or with poorly controlled sample conditions, even the best spectra can fail to deliver clear answers.
